Sharp weighted $L^p$ estimates for spectral multipliers

Functional Analysis 2011-09-09 v5

Abstract

Let LL be a non-negative self-adjoint operator on L2(X)L^2(X). Assume that operator LL generates the analytic semigroup {etL}t>0\{e^{-tL}\}_{t>0} whose kernels satisfy the standard Gaussian upper bounds. This paper investigates the sharp weighted inequalities for spectral multipliers F(L)F(L) and their commutators with BMO functions. The obtained results in this paper can be considered to be improvements of those in \cite{DSY}[Weighted norm inequalities, Gaussian bounds and sharp spectral multipliers, {\it J. Funct. Anal.}, {\bf 260} (2011), 1106-1131].
